The story of Seth Williams Avery began in 1850 in Williams, Ohio, USA. In 1850, Seth Williams Avery resided in Washington, Defiance, Ohio. In 1860, Seth Williams Avery resided in Steuben, Steuben, Indiana. Seth Williams Avery married Sarah Shumaker. Seth Williams Avery passed away in 1907 in 8 Jun 1907.
